Sheet metal fabrication in Colorado is the process of forming sheet metal into components or structures. It can be done manually or using machine tools.

There Are Many Different Sheet Metal Fabrication Processes, Including:

- Cutting: This is the most common sheet metal fabrication process. It involves cutting the sheet metal to the desired shape using a cutting tool such as a shear, laser cutter, or waterjet.

- Bending: Bending sheet metal is done by placing it over a die and then striking it with a hammer or press. This causes the sheet metal to take on the shape of the die.

- Welding: Welding joins two pieces of sheet metal together using heat and pressure. Common welding methods used in sheet metal fabrication include MIG welding, TIG welding, and spot welding.

- Punching: Punching is a sheet metal fabrication process that involves using a punch press to create holes or shapes in the sheet metal.

- Stamping: Stamping is a sheet metal fabrication process that uses dies and presses to create complex shapes.
